High-speed interface SPI 80MHz with RJ45 connector. Download utilities available on the manufacturer's website. Module of the T24 series.
Specifications
- High-speed interface SPI 80MHz with RJ45 connector.
- TCP/IP hardware protocol.
- Supports up to 8 Sockets
- Support TCP, UDP, ICMP, IPv4, ARP, IGMP, and PPPoE.
- Integration of the data link layer, layer fmusic
- Support for high speed serial peripheral interface (SPI model 0.3).
- Internal buffer of 32K.
- Physical ethernet layer: 10BaseT/100BaseTX (PHY).
- Automatic negotiation support (10/100-base full duplex or half duplex).
- Does not support the IP patch.
- Operating voltage of 3.3V and 5.0V.

Categories network cables
Network cable categories define the performance, frequency, and data transmission capacity in structured cabling infrastructures.
| Category | Max Speed | Frequency | Distance |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cat 6a | 10 Gbps | 500 MHz | 100 m |
Details and Advantages
Categorization ensures infrastructure can handle bandwidth demands and mitigates electromagnetic interference.
Note: Maximum distance is typically 100 meters per TIA/EIA standards.
